Salary overview

The median wage here is $49,620 a year, within a few percent of the national median of $48,430. Half of workers earn between $36,530 and $62,520. Beyond that band, the tenth percentile sits at $31,120 and the ninetieth at $77,870.

The area has 1,050 jobs in this occupation, giving a location quotient of 1.32 — a measure of how concentrated the occupation is here relative to the country as a whole. Austin leads the state's metro areas for this occupation, at $64,080. Set against every other occupation measured in the same area, it ranks 366th of 623 by median pay.

What the pay is worth locally

Prices in San Antonio run 2.9% below the national average, so the median of $49,620 goes as far as $51,102 would elsewhere in the country. Measured that way it compares to the national median at 5.5% above the national median in real terms.
